A Wild Charity for the Coming Month.
This issue, we'd like to feature ‘Defenders of Wildlife' as our chosen charity. www.defenders.org Defenders of Wildlife is a leader in wolf conservation since wolves first appeared on the federal endangered species list.
This organization is publicizing the plight of Idaho's wolf population and attempting to highlight the need for strong federal protections for the fragile wolf population in Idaho.
Defenders of Wildlife is also actively working to prevent the practice of aerial gunning of Alaska's wolf population where 400 wolves have already been killed by this practice.
Throughout the coming weeks, a portion of the profits from all double pack sales will be directed to Defenders of Wildlife to assist with Wolf Conservation efforts in the United States. We hope you will visit www.defenders.org to see how you can help too.

Anxiety and the Power of Flowers
Each newsletter, we like to bring attention to other modalities of healing.
This month we would like to feature Flower Essence therapy.
These were developed in the 1900s by Dr. Bach, a physician in England. Dr. Bach believed that healing should be gentle, painless and non-invasive.
The 38 flower preparations have harmonious effects with other approaches of treatment, conventional and holistic. These Preparations are dilute infusions of flowers and tree buds. This type of therapy and its effects are mild, so
overuse does not have a compounding result. They act primarily on the mental state, improving physiological conditions which support physical improvements.
These Flower remedies are also effective in treating some conditions that develop shortly after a traumatic or upsetting experience. Flower essence therapy expands upon the belief that our four legged friends are beings with souls.
Therefore, the degree of support in the immediate environment of the dog or cat has a marked value on the level of efficacy.
Showing / Traveling Dogs and Cats
Flower Essences are extremely useful in Animals, possibly due to an anti-filtering capacity. In some sense, humans detract from the experience, with our own knowledge and agendas. Animals do not have this filter. With Dogs and Cats
on the road for showing purposes, or travel with their two-legged companions on road trips and moves, this therapy has proven beneficial. These circumstances can prove stressful, unaccommodating, and deviate from the animal's routine.
Specifically, the Five Flower Formula of Rescue Remedy is calming to any person or animal. This is recommended by Natural Healer and Herbal Educator, Christina Blume in Colorado. She suggests it be on hand and used during any
emergency, trauma, or stressful situation, i.e. trips to the vet, animals over heating, car accident, new pet, etc. We should also mention that Vitamin C and B complex are important to supplement during this time, to aid the dog or cat in
dealing with the stress.

Beefy additions
Beef Stew
How does a hardy warm stew sound to you on a cold day? Our guess is that your dogs and cats most likely feel the same way. (Yum!) This recipe can be doubled in size and a portion frozen for another day, well this would of course be
judged by the size of your fur family.
As with most of the recipes we offer, the choice is yours whether you choose to add in cook the meats or serve them raw. (Remember Never Feed Cooked Bones)
2lb beef chuck (Organic, or grass fed where available)
2 Tbsp olive oil
2 ¼ cup of stock (beef, or vegetable)- please note that stock should be made without onion.
2- 3 cloves garlic
1 large white potato (cubed)
1 large sweet potato (cubed)
2 medium carrots ( sliced)
1 ½ tpsp flour (optional, to thicken broth)
1 tsp. thyme (digestive aid, antimicrobial)
1 tsp. sage (antiseptic aid against E.coli, salmonella)
½ tsp. garlic powder(stimulate immune system and circulation)
Brown beef chuck with 1 tbsp. olive oil over medium heat, about 5 min (cooking); Add garlic and sauté 1 min.; Add stock. In a separate pan add remaining olive oil and veggies, simmer 20 minutes (until golden). Add veggies to the broth
and meat. You can add some spices of thyme, garlic powder, and flour to thicken. Simmer 1 hour. Remove from heat and let cool down to room temp. The stew can be used to help hydrate your pet's Honest Kitchen meal and the chunks of beef
and veggies are a delicious topping.
Shephard's Pie
1 lb ground beef (Hormone/ antibiotic free)
1 large winter squash
2 large potato
1 cups Spinach (organic if available)
1/2 cup fresh parsley (aid digestion)
1/4 cup grated parmesian cheese
Cook ground beef in skillet under medium heat; you can boil or bake the potato and squash, we recommend cut squash in half and de-seed, then cube, mash all together. In a 12x 12 layer ground beef, washed spinach, and top layer squash/
potato mix; bake 350 degrees for 20 min. Top with fresh parsley and sprinkle with parmesian cheese.
Did you know, grass fed beef has 2-6 times more of Omega 3 essential fatty acid? Omega 3's are not only good for you and "heart healthy", but essential for growth, development and maintaining healthy cell function.

Book review
The Dog Bible by Tracie Hotchner
We're pleased to announce a brand new feature for the 2006 editions of our monthly newsletter. Each month we'll provide a summary and review of a different ‘holistic or health themed' dog or cat publication. If you have a favorite book
that you'd like us to review, or perhaps there's one you've considered buying but just can't decide - let us know and we'll add it to our list!
To kick off this new feature, we have a review of Tracie Hotchner's The Dog Bible, which was published just a few months ago and is already receiving critical acclaim as one of the most valuable publications for those who are brand new to
owning a dog and seasoned pet owners alike!
The Dog Bible is a very comprehensive work, with a format similar to an encyclopedia. It covers a wealth of information, including: guidelines to follow before getting a dog, behavioral & training issues, a great section on managing dogs &
children, health tips, vaccination issues and ways to ensure you keep your dog safe in daily life.
The format of the book is extremely clear and easy to understand. It is ultra-practical and contains one of the broadest ranges of topics we've ever seen, in a book of this kind. We highly recommend The Dog Bible for anyone who is
considering or has already welcomed a new canine member of their family.
We are looking forward to the next edition of the book and would love to see an expanded section on alternative health care and natural nutrition!
